The AD8079ARZ has the following pin configuration:
| Pin Number | Pin Name | Description | |------------|----------|-------------| | 1 | V- | Negative power supply terminal | | 2 | IN- | Inverting input | | 3 | V+ | Positive power supply terminal | | 4 | OUT | Output | | 5 | NC | No connection | | 6 | OUT | Output | | 7 | IN+ | Non-inverting input | | 8 | V- | Negative power supply terminal |
Advantages: - High-speed performance enables accurate signal amplification in fast-paced applications. - Low-power consumption extends battery life in portable devices. - Voltage feedback architecture ensures stable and linear amplification.
Disadvantages: - Limited output current may not be suitable for high-power applications. - Sensitive to noise due to high gain, requiring proper shielding and filtering techniques.
The AD8079ARZ operates based on the principles of voltage amplification. It takes an input signal and amplifies it with high speed and accuracy. The amplifier uses a voltage feedback architecture, which provides stability and linearity in amplification. By adjusting the supply voltage and input signals, the AD8079ARZ can be tailored to specific application requirements.
The AD8079ARZ finds applications in various fields, including: 1. Telecommunications: Signal amplification in high-speed data transmission systems. 2. Instrumentation: Precise amplification of sensor signals in measurement equipment. 3. Audio Systems: Amplification of audio signals in professional audio equipment. 4. Video Processing: Signal amplification in video distribution systems. 5. Medical Devices: Amplification of biomedical signals in diagnostic equipment.
